BONGIOVANNI v. SAXON

No. 27194.

913 A.2d 471 (2007)

99 Conn.App. 221

Michael BONGIOVANNI v. William L. SAXON et al.

Appellate Court of Connecticut.

Decided January 16, 2007.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

John H. Parks, Somers, for the appellant (plaintiff).

Bruce P. Fader, Ellington, for the appellees (defendants).

SCHALLER, ROGERS and MIHALAKOS, Js.


MIHALAKOS, J.

The plaintiff, Michael Bongiovanni, appeals from the judgment of the trial court dismissing his case with prejudice as a sanction for his failure to file properly a certificate of closed pleadings in accordance with Practice Book § 14-8(a).1 In this appeal, the plaintiff essentially claims that the court improperly rendered the judgment of dismissal with prejudice because the court did not have the authority (1) to render...
